If there are smoking guns, Channel 4 and Verbatim’s undercover sting on Reform UK is a slow motion video of the bullet exiting the barrel and hitting its target. If you haven’t seen the report it’s available on catch up or YouTube. It is very, very bad for Farage who was already in deep trouble due to the on-going Commons investigations into his undeclared donations/bungs/ backhanders. His problems have just got exponentially worse. Perhaps the most shocking part of this video was that Farage was actually in Clacton (it seems to have been filmed in part during his recent vanity by-election) but he’ll only meet up with members of the public if there’s the prospect of a six figure sum in it for him. Nigel doesn’t like foreigners, but he loves their money.

The video details how Reform took money from a foreign, inadmissible, donor then used the cash to pay for opinion polls from a polling company set up by former Conservative advisors to Theresa May.

The full 40 minutes long video from Verbatim is here

These polls were then duly splashed on the front pages of The Telegraph and The Times without Reform’s involvement being disclosed. When the fake donor told Farage he’d picked up the tab for the polls, Farage said: “That was great… It worked. Boom.” Today Farage is insisting he knew nothing about something he was caught on video clearly knowing all about. Boom, Nigel.

The video also details a sting operation in which one of Verbatim’s activists poses as a potential Reform donor who proposes to the party to have his wealthy American father – an impermissible donor – transfer money to him with the express purpose of donating it to Reform. This is illegal. Nigel Farage is shown in the video apparently having full knowledge of this illegal scheme and having no problem with it. Throughout the video Reform activists express contempt for the rules and for the Electoral Commission. It’s damning stuff.

The Lib Dems, the Labour party and the Electoral Commission have all now called for a police investigation into the allegations against Reform UK contained in the video broadcast last night by Channel 4 News, allegations which directly implicate Nigel Farage in an apparent plot to break the law. The party is so convinced it has done nothing wrong it has announced that the two officials heavily featured in the video, hard right Christian nationalist Cambridge professor James Orr, Reform UK’s Head of Policy, and Farage’s right hand man Dan Jukes, have stepped down from the party pending an internal investigation. Nothing says innocent like swiftly booting out the two guys who were central to the scandal, but during the video the pair make clear their closeness to Farage and heavily imply that they are operating with his knowledge and consent.

Serious questions remain for Cambridge University, where Orr remains an Associate Professor. Byline Times revealed serious concerns about his activities there months ago. A six-month investigation by Byline Times revealed that with the support of Palantir’s openly fascist Peter Thiel, Reform’s policy chief James Orr has used the University of Cambridge as a student recruitment ground for a hard-right, theocratic political project aimed at infiltrating Reform and transforming it into an overtly far right Christian nationalist party.
